The Rise and Fall of a Television Phenomenon
While Beverly Hills, 90210 would go on to become one of the most popular TV shows of the '90s and be largely responsible for launching the teen soap genre, the Fox show was a dud when it first premiered. The Aaron Spelling-produced drama initially struggled to find its audience, with critics dismissing it as another shallow teen drama. However, through strategic casting, compelling storylines, and the perfect timing of the early '90s television landscape, the show gradually built a dedicated following that would eventually explode into mainstream success.
The series, which ran for an impressive ten seasons, showcased a long list of intense life issues that resonated with its young audience. From sexuality and drug abuse to animal rights and teen pregnancy, Beverly Hills, 90210 tackled controversial topics that other shows wouldn't dare touch. The show's willingness to address these issues head-on helped it connect with viewers on a deeper level, creating a cultural phenomenon that would influence teen programming for decades to come.

Shannen Doherty's departure from the show after the fourth season is perhaps the most famous example of the behind-the-scenes turmoil. Her alleged difficult behavior and conflicts with cast members led to her being fired, a move that sent shockwaves through the industry and the show's fanbase. This incident highlighted the often brutal reality of network television, where even the most popular stars could be disposable if they became too much trouble.
The Show That Tackled Everything
For the 10 seasons and 293 (!) episodes that it was on the air, Beverly Hills, 90210 showcased nearly every issue we can think of. The show's willingness to address controversial topics helped it connect with viewers on a deeper level, but it also created unique challenges for the cast and crew. Sexuality, drugs, animal rights, teen pregnancy, domestic violence, date rape, AIDS, eating disorders, and alcoholism were just a few of the issues the show tackled over its decade-long run.
This commitment to addressing real-world problems came with significant responsibility. The cast often found themselves in emotionally challenging situations, portraying characters dealing with issues they might not have personally experienced. This required a level of emotional maturity and professional dedication that can be particularly challenging for young actors still figuring out their own identities.
The show's approach to these sensitive topics wasn't always perfect, and it sometimes faced criticism for its handling of certain issues. However, its willingness to at least attempt to address these problems helped pave the way for more nuanced and responsible teen programming in the years that followed.

The Legacy and Cultural Impact
The cultural impact of Beverly Hills, 90210 extends far beyond its original run. The show helped define '90s fashion, music, and youth culture, creating trends that would influence multiple generations. From sideburns and denim jackets to the importance of the local hangout spot (the Peach Pit), the series created a template for teen entertainment that countless shows would follow.
